#2. Marvelous Monochrome 
Go big, go bold. A vibrant monochrome palette never fails to make an unforgettable statement in both commercial and residential spaces. 

Go bold with a single saturated tile color in 2020 for either your commercial or residential space.

Boutique fitness space Body Evolved uses a soothing yet stimulating blend of Bora Bora tile to create a blissful bathroom for members looking for a relaxing escape.

#4. Indulgent Palettes 
From rich blues to lush evergreens, deep jewel tones are a bewitching sight no matter the season. 

a Navy Blue Hexagon backsplash offers a seamless transition between indoors and outdoors in this luxury student housing complex's communal space and poolside bar.

#5. Conversation Starters // Spaces with a Story 
Our favorite projects spark conversation. Dare to be different with imaginative color blends that tell a story.

Pop-up turned restaurant, FOB Kitchen showcases its Filipino roots with the bar's blue Braided Picket Tile blend, evocative of the Philippines' famous turquoise-tinged beaches.
